IT技術者(ITエンジニア)は、IT分野に関する知識だけではなく、非常に幅広いスキルが求められます。また、IT技術者に対して、伸ばすべきスキルを見極めることが重要です。 それでは、IT技術者に求められるスキルの例と、必要となる場面や理由について解説します。
データベースやネットワークに関する知識
IT分野に関する基礎知識は、すべてのIT技術者に必要なスキルです。データベースの方式や設計手法といったデータベース関連知識、通信プロトコルやネットワーク管理といったネットワーク関連知識、それに加えて基礎的なセキュリティの知識も重要です。
プログラミングスキル
プログラミングスキルとは、システム開発におけるプログラム構造についての理解や、プログラミング言語の知識のことです。アプリケーション開発を行う場面や、システムの構築を担当する場面では、特に必要性が高いスキルです。 業務システムやスマホアプリといった開発領域、案件内容に応じて、プログラミング言語の熟練使用が必要です。
ドキュメント作成スキル
ドキュメント作成スキルは、要件定義書や詳細設計書、テスト仕様書といったさまざまなドキュメントを作成する能力です。具体的には、ドキュメントを作成するプロセスやコツがドキュメント作成スキルに該当します。 アプリケーションやシステムの開発時には、ドキュメントの作成業務が必ず発生するため、IT技術者が身に付けておきたいスキルのひとつです。
コミュニケーションスキル
IT技術者は業務上、社内外の担当者とコミュニケーションを取る場面が非常に多いものです。システム要件を定義するためのヒアリングや開発内容の伝達、各所とのスケジュール調整といった場面で、コミュニケーションスキルが必要となります。 伝わりやすい話し方ができる、あるいは相手の意見を正しく理解できるといったコミュニケーションスキルを身に付けることで、業務効率化や生産性の向上につながります。